Description
Purpose
To perform non-professional direct resident care duties under the supervision of nursing personnel; and to assist in maintaining a positive physical, social, and psychological environment for residents in the Skilled Nursing Facility. To perform these duties in accordance with applicable current federal, state, and local regulations and standards; and to perform these duties in accordance with the mission of Elm Terrace Gardens to promote the health and well-being of individual residents based on their functional abilities and potential.

Resident & Nursing Care Functions - Duties
1 Assist residents with daily washing, dressing, grooming, oral care, bowel and bladder functions, preparation for medical tests and examinations.
2 Assist residents with ambulation and transport, transfer, standing, pivoting, and general mobility needs.
3 Assist residents with positioning into and out of beds, chairs, showers, bathtubs, and scales.
4 Provide nursing functions as directed by the Charge Nurse, including daily perineal care, catheter care,
repositioning of resident, and sponge baths.
5 Measuring and recording of temperature, pulse, and respiration.
6 Weighing and measuring residents
7 Performing restorative procedures and assisting with rehabilitative procedures.
8 Prepare residents for meals and snacks.
9 Identify food arrangement and components of different types of diets.
10 Assist in feeding residents as needed.
11 Perform after-meal care.
12 Assist in the coordination and conduct of activities and therapies as directed.
13 Encourage assigned residents to function according to their capabilities and to participate in the life of
the community.
14 Observe and report changes in resident conditions to the Charge Nurse, including changes in levels of function, appetite, alertness, and behavior, and skin breakdowns.
15 Maintain resident bedside area, personal possessions, and clothing in an orderly manner.
16 Clean resident equipment as directed.
17 Ensure that soiled linens and resident personal clothing are processed according to established
procedures.
18 Operate resident assistive devices, mechanical lifts, geriatric chairs, wheelchairs, and other similar
devices and equipment according to safe procedures and training.
19 Present positive endorsement of Elm Terrace Gardens, its mission, programs, policies, procedures, and
administration to Elm Terrace Gardens residents, staff, visitors, and other constituencies at all times.
20 Report to work as scheduled.
21 Assist with resident transport to and from activities.
Resident Rights Functions - Duties
I Maintains resident confidentiality at all times.
2 Treats residents with kindness, dignity, patience, and respect.
3 Knows and complies with the rules of the residents' rights.
4 Adheres to residents' personal property rights at all times.
5 Promptly report to the Charge Nurse or Director of Nursing all resident complaints and grievances.
6 Follow established policies and procedures for reporting and investigating all resident incidents and allegations of abuse.
Administrative Functions - Duties
l Know and comply with the facility's infection control policies and procedures, including the blood-borne pathogen standard, infectious waste disposal, and such other standards as may be promulgated from time to time.
2 Review care plans daily on assigned residents.
3 Make required entries on nurse aide flow sheets.
4 Record food and fluid intake as necessary.
5 Follow established safety rules and regulations at all times, including fire safety procedures and disaster control.
6 Promptly report accidents, incidents, and unsafe, malfunctioning, and hazardous equipment or conditions.
